  • Official NFC Playoff Standings Thread - 1 Week To Go

    Division Winners

    1. Atlanta (13-2) Clinched #1 Seed
    2. Green Bay (11-4) Clinched NFC North-Would clinch #2 seed with win over Vikings
    3. San Francisco (10-4-1) Clinched Playoff spot- Would clinch NFC West with win over Arizona; Would clinch #2 seed with a win and Green Bay loss or tie.
    4. Washington (9-6) Would clinch NFC East with win over Dallas

    Wild Card

    5. Seattle (10-5) Clinched playoff spot; Would clinch NFC West and #3 seed with a win and a San Francisco loss.
    6. Minnesota (9-6) Would clinch playoff spot with a win over Green Bay

    Outside Looking In

    7. Chicago (9-6) Would clinch playoff spot with a win and a Minnesota loss.
    8. Dallas (8-7) Better Division winning pct. than New York
    9. New York (8-7)
    10. St. Louis (7-7-1)
    11. New Orleans (7-8)
    12. Tampa Bay (6-9) Head to head tie-breaker over Carolina
    13. Carolina (5-9) Better NFC winning pct. than Arizona
    14. Arizona (5-10)
    15. Detroit (4-11) Head to head tiebreaker over Philadelphia
    16. Philadelphia (4-10)
